Essentially I have the following:
arr = [[1,2], [0,3]];
When I want to add another array to this arrays: [1,2] I need to first see if it exists, if it does do not push it on to the array, if it doesn't then push it.
Is there some really simple, clean readable way to check if an array exists in an array of arrays before pushing it on to the list of elements?
Update:
it should be pretty simple, you have array:
arr = [[1,2], [0,3]];
You try and push:
[1,2]
Nothing happens.
You try and push: [4,6]
. New array: [[1,2], [0,3], [4,6]];
